Arctic Cat - Robotic Arc Welding
Developing the appropriate work force skills necessary to utilize technology is an essential factor for productivity improvement. Over the last several years, Arctic Cat Inc. has experienced difficulty in locating technically skilled employees for robotic welding positions. In response to this problem, Northland Community and Technical College (NCTC) and Arctic Cat Inc. worked collaboratively to develop and implement a customized robotic program for robotic technicians and operators. This customized curriculum will further be utilized in the creation of a credit-based, robotic welding certificate at NCTC. Arctic Cat Inc. and NCTC view the "Partnership Project" as an opportunity to expand and recruit employees to Northwestern Minnesota.
"Arctic Cat is very pleased with the results of the training that Northland Community and Technical College provided. It was excellent. It allowed personal, hands-on training for our individuals both at our facilities as well as the colleges. It avoided the need to send our individuals to off-site training areas. It was focused and tenacious." Ron Ray, Vice President of Manufacturing
Robotic Arc Welding Curriculum:
- Basic Arc Welding Programming
- Product Safety & Liability
- Set-up Time Reduction/Cycle Time Reduction
- Production-Based Activities
- Advanced Arc Welding Programming
- Evaluation Tools
- 5S Overview
